Understanding Azure Application Firewall: Key Features and Benefits
Azure Application Firewall is a web application firewall as a service that provides centralized protection for web applications hosted on Azure. One of its standout features is its ability to filter and monitor HTTP traffic to web applications, detecting and mitigating attacks such as SQL injection and cross-site scripting (XSS). By analyzing incoming traffic, Azure WAF can apply rules that either block or allow requests based on predefined security policies, significantly reducing the risk of data breaches. Another key benefit of Azure Application Firewall is its integration with other Azure services, allowing for seamless security management across your cloud architecture. It supports automatic scaling to handle varying traffic loads, ensuring that applications remain resilient during peak usage times. Moreover, its customizable rule sets allow organizations to tailor security measures to specific application needs, enhancing the overall security posture. This flexibility is vital for organizations that require both security and performance optimization.
Additionally, Azure Application Firewall provides detailed logging and analytics, which are crucial for compliance and continuous improvement of security measures. These logs can be integrated with Azure Monitor or other monitoring solutions, enabling organizations to gain insights into traffic patterns and potential threats. With features like real-time alerts and detailed reports, businesses can respond promptly to security incidents, thereby minimizing potential damage.
